Leave us your email address and we'll send you all the new jobs according to your preferences.
Snr Software Engineer - Linux Kernel TSN (Ethernet) - REMOTE
Posted 6 days ago by WA Consultants Ltd
Job Reference: 051c
Job Location: United Kingdom, England
Job Type: Contract
Posted a day ago
Senior Software Engineer - Linux Kernel (Ethernet / TSN)
Are you an experienced Senior Linux Kernel Engineer with deep expertise in Ethernet driver development and Time Sensitive Networking (TSN) for a high-impact looking for a fully remote contract outside IR35? Look no further and lets chat!
You will work at the core of the Linux kernel, designing and optimizing Ethernet drivers, contributing to upstream projects, and collaborating with teams building cutting-edge platforms powered by Arm architectures.
This role is Outside IR35, offering full flexibility and autonomy.
Design, implement, optimize, and debug Ethernet drivers in the Linux kernel
Develop and maintain TSN features within Ethernet drivers
Port and refactor drivers across kernel versions, preparing code for upstream submission
Work across various Linux kernel subsystems and contribute to upstream open-source projects
Collaborate with other engineers in a fast-moving, open-source-centric environment
Required Skills & Experience
5+ years of hands-on Linux kernel development experience
Proven track record developing and debugging Ethernet drivers
Strong knowledge of TSN (Time Sensitive Networking)
Familiarity with the Linux kernel upstreaming process
Solid understanding of Linux kernel internals and device driver frameworks
Experience working with Arm platforms and architectures
Proficiency in C programming and strong Git skills
Skilled with kernel debugging tools (ftrace, perf, kgdb) and performance analysis
Experience with Yocto/OpenEmbedded build systems
Strong analytical skills with excellent attention to detail
Specific experience with the stmmac Ethernet driver
Familiarity with automated kernel testing frameworks (e.g., LTP, kselftest)
Open-source contributions, especially to the Linux kernel
What's on Offer
️ Fully remote working - work from anywhere
Outside IR35 - full autonomy and flexibility
Opportunity to contribute to upstream Linux kernel projects
Work on technically challenging, high-impact projects alongside experts
Ready to make an impact in the open-source world?
Apply now and bring your Linux kernel expertise to the forefront
WA Consultants is an Employment Business and an Employment Agency as described within The Conduct of Employment Agencies and Employment Businesses Regulations 2003.
WA Consultants Ltd
Related Jobs
Bess Business Development Manager (m/f/d)
- Hessen, Sulzbach (Taunus), Germany, 65843
Cybersecurity Business Development Manager & Delivery Lead - DACH Region (f/m/d)
- Bayern, München, Germany, 80331
Cybersecurity Business Development Manager & Delivery Lead - DACH Region (f/m/d)
- Bayern, Augsburg, Germany, 86150
Cybersecurity Business Development Manager & Delivery Lead - DACH Region (f/m/d)
- Sachsen-Anhalt, Landsberg, Germany, 06188
Cybersecurity Business Development Manager & Delivery Lead - DACH Region (f/m/d)
- Bayern, Landshut, Germany, 84028